Output 853edb2132b185575c29f66a7526cd4fcdbea6247e02b20aa07179072f606559:0

value
4354699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3e18d43b38e8b9322b78bb8763092f92194827a OP_EQUAL
address
3M1Lhdmd8YdfXe6j5BjDwFLDWekeQ8xU8Z
transaction
853edb2132b185575c29f66a7526cd4fcdbea6247e02b20aa07179072f606559
confirmations
342386
spent
true